Nucleotide-Binding Leucine-Rich Repeat Receptor Signal Transduction

This research characterizes NLR protein activation mechanisms, including ADP-to-ATP exchange dynamics and oligomerization-driven inflammasome formation during pathogen effector recognition. The investigations reveal how NLR signaling architecture enables rapid and specific immune output through adapter protein recruitment.
